Understanding Your NRD-545 Receiver

Frequency Range & Antenna Port Type

The NRD-545 covers 100 kHz to 30 MHz, making it a full HF (high-frequency) receiver. It comes with an SO-239 (UHF female) antenna port, commonly mated with PL-259 plugs.

What Makes NRD-545 Unique?

  • Built-in DSP filtering
  • High dynamic range and sensitivity
  • Preferred for weak signal and long-distance listening

What Makes an Antenna “Adequate” for NRD-545?

Key Performance Factors

Factor Why It Matters
Frequency Coverage Must match or exceed 100 kHz–30 MHz
Impedance Match 50Ω standard for clean signal transfer
Noise Rejection Important in urban/high-RF-noise environments
Installation Flexibility Useful for apartments, balconies, or small yards

Indoor vs Outdoor Considerations

  • Indoor setups: Need compact or active antennas
  • Outdoor space: Prefer passive longwires, dipoles, or loops

SWL vs Utility Listening Use Cases

  • SWL (shortwave listening): Broad frequency coverage desired
  • Utility monitoring: Focused performance in specific bands

    Top Antenna Recommendations for NRD-545

1. Longwire Antenna (Passive, Simple)

  • 20–30m of insulated wire with 9:1 balun
  • Ideal for outdoor, low-cost setups

2. Active Loop Antenna

  • E.g., Wellbrook ALA1530LN or Bafitop equivalent
  • Compact and excellent noise rejection for urban settings

3. Classic Dipole

  • Center-fed with coax, cut for 7 MHz or multiband
  • Needs height (6–10m above ground)

4. Portable Telescopic Antenna

  • For mobile or tabletop convenience
  • Limited gain, best used with preamp

5. Commercial Wideband Antennas

  • Brands like Bonito, MLA-30+, or custom Bafitop builds
  • Plug-and-play, tested for wide HF reception

Antenna Comparison Table

Antenna Type Freq Range Size/Setup Noise Handling Best For
Longwire + Balun 500 kHz–30 MHz Needs outdoor space Low Budget outdoor installs
Active Loop 100 kHz–30 MHz Compact Excellent City, balcony use
Dipole Band-specific Medium Moderate Dedicated band use
Telescopic Portable 3–30 MHz Minimal setup Poor Travel, testing
Commercial Wideband 100 kHz–30 MHz Plug & play Very good Professionals, labs

    Installation Tips for Optimal Performance

Avoiding Noise Sources

  • Keep antenna away from power lines, routers, and walls
  • Use ferrite chokes on feedline

Proper Grounding

  • Attach ground rod to balun or receiver
  • Helps drain static and reduce noise

Cable & Connector Tips

  • Use RG-58 or RG-213 coaxial cable
  • Match SO-239 port with PL-259 or SMA via adapter

Common Mistakes to Avoid

  1. Using indoor wire near electronics = High EMI
  2. Too short antennas = Poor low-frequency reception
  3. Ignoring impedance = Signal reflections
  4. No grounding = Static charge or poor clarity

FAQs: Antennas for NRD-545

What length of wire works best for a longwire?

At least 20 meters for broad HF coverage.

Can I use a TV antenna for NRD-545?

Not recommended. TV antennas aren’t tuned for HF bands.

Does antenna height matter?

Yes—higher is better, especially for longwaves.

Is a preamp necessary?

For weak signals or portable antennas, yes.
